A Tax obligation Court judge confessed in a judgment that the IRS had explored Scientologists solely since they were Scientologists. Federal governments have actually worried and over-reacted: for instance, for numerous years in 3 Australian states the very practice of Scientology was an imprisonable offence. The secret inner workings of Scientology have long been zealously protected, however in 1982, 2 years after Hubbard went away into total seclusion, a purge began and the Church began to disintegrate.


They were placed under the interdict of "Disconnection," where various other Scientologists were restricted from interacting with them whatsoever. At a rally in San Francisco, young participants of the new management harangued and threatened execs of Scientology's franchised "Goals." While the newly created International Financing Tyrant talked, his scowling, black-shirted International Money Police patrolled the aisles.




We Go Here checked out Gilman Hot Springs, a 500 acre estate in south California, surrounded by high fences, patrolled by brownshirted guards, and safeguarded by a sophisticated and costly protection system. We listened to accounts of peculiar penalties portioned at this apparently secret head office. Scientology. A team of elderly Church executives had been put on a program where they ran around a tree in near desert conditions for twelve hours a day, for weeks at a time

Throughout this power of terror, thousands of Scientologists left this the Church, believing that Hubbard was either dead or under the control of the Messengers. These new "Independent" experts of Scientology underwent prolonged and substantial harassment and lawsuits. Private detectives adhered to vital defectors, in some cases around the clock for months.
